Václav Havel Airport Prague (PRG) has lately introduced an improve to the safety screening course of that can enhance the effectivity of safety checks. The adjustments to the safety test course of are resulting from latest enhancements within the scanning know-how. No date has been finalized for this course of change, however a spokesperson for the airport has stated that the adjustments might come as quickly as subsequent yr.


Terminal 2 screening upgrades

The new scanning know-how will permit vacationers to maintain their electronics of their luggage throughout screening. The scanning know-how can even not require a 100-milliliter cap on liquids. A spokesperson for the Václav Havel Airport, Klára Divíšková, spoke concerning the upgrades, saying,

“The plan is to obtain X-rays with computed tomography [CT scanning technology], which allow liquids and all electronic devices to be kept inside the luggage. Thanks to this technology, it will also be possible to relax the rule on the declaration and transport of liquids with a volume limitation of up to 100 milliliters.”

This new know-how will likely be applied in Prague Airport’s Terminal 2. Terminal 2 is the terminal that serves flights throughout the European Union. Terminal 1, which serves intercontinental flights, will have to be upgraded and bear reconstruction to implement the brand new scanning know-how.

The new scanning know-how, which is named CT scanning, is used all through the medical business. It permits for objects to stay in luggage and not limits liquids. This know-how is starting to be utilized in airport safety all through the world.

The know-how was initially trialed at John F. Kennedy International Airport (JFK) in New York, Heathrow Airport (LHR) in London, and Schiphol Airport (AMS) in Amsterdam in 2018. Beginning in 2020, Schiphol Airport absolutely built-in this new know-how. Since the combination of the improved scanning know-how, Schiphol Airport has not required passengers to unpack their luggage or get rid of liquids.
